Fickle Friends land at The Wardrobe in Leeds on 2 October 2026. Formed in Brighton in 2013, the band first built its name on stage before dropping early singles like Swim, Play and For You. Fronted by singer-keyboardist Natassja Shiner, the quartet moves between indie pop and synth-pop with a touch of indie rock, trading glossy keys, tight rhythms and clean guitar lines. After the Velvet (2015) and Glue (2017) EPs, they released debut album You Are Someone Else in 2018, recorded in Los Angeles with Mike Crossey, then rolled out the two-part Weird Years in 2021 and the more direct Are We Gonna Be Alright? in 2022. Now a four-piece following Christopher Hall’s departure, Fickle Friends returned in 2025 with a self-titled third album and a run of standalone tracks, including a rework of The Aces’ Kelly. In Leeds, they pull from across that catalogue while giving space to the new record, keeping their melodic streak and live-driven energy at the core.
